0
<IfModule mod_rewrite.c>
RewriteEngine On
RewriteRule ^((app_.*?)|models|plugins|jig) - [F,L]
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)$ index.php/$1 [QSA,L]
</IfModule>
위의 내용은 .htaccess 파일이며 index.php는 각 요청을 로깅합니다. 로그를 확인할 때 첫 번째 재 작성 로그가 생성 된 다음 첫 번째 재 작성에서 HTML 출력의 모든 JS/CSS 포함 로그를 다시 작성합니다.mod_rewrite가 HTML로 css/js 요청을 리디렉션합니다.
마크 업에서 CSS/JS 경로는 존재하는 파일에 대한 유효한 직접 경로이므로 위의 코드는 내 RewriteRule
에 도달하지 않아야합니다. 누구나 비슷한 문제가 발생합니까?
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ule^- [L]
: